The global SmFeN Rare Earth Permanent Magnet Material market was valued at US$ 48.12 million in 2025 and is anticipated to reach US$ 72.54 million by 2032, at a CAGR of 5.9% from 2026 to 2032.

SmFeN Rare Earth Permanent Magnet Material are a type of rare-earth permanent magnet composed of samarium (Sm), iron (Fe), and nitrogen (N). These magnets are known for their high magnetic energy product, excellent thermal stability, and good resistance to demagnetization. Compared to conventional rare-earth magnets such as Neodymium Iron Boron (NdFeB), SmFeN magnets provide superior performance under high-temperature conditions and offer enhanced corrosion resistance. These properties make them particularly attractive for applications requiring compact size, high magnetic strength, and operational reliability in demanding environments.
In 2025, global SmFeN Rare Earth Permanent Magnet Material production reached to approximately 658.9 MT, with average price at 73.03 USD/Kg.
SmFeN Rare Earth Permanent Magnet Material have gained increasing attention in recent years due to the rising demand for advanced magnetic materials in consumer electronics, precision devices, and automotive components. As industries push for miniaturization and performance enhancement, SmFeN Rare Earth Permanent Magnet Material have emerged as a viable alternative for applications that demand both strong magnetic output and durability. Their usage spans across smartphones, wireless devices, cameras, audio components, and potentially in automotive sensors and electric drive systems.
Globally, the market for SmFeN Rare Earth Permanent Magnet Material is experiencing steady growth. One of the key trends shaping the market is the widening adoption of SmFeN materials in mass production. As end-user industries seek cost-effective magnetic solutions with stable long-term performance, SmFeN Rare Earth Permanent Magnet Material are moving beyond niche markets into broader industrial applications. This shift is gradually transforming the material from a specialized product to a more standardized industrial component, although price sensitivity remains a challenge in cost-driven sectors.
The market structure remains highly concentrated, dominated by a few technologically advanced companies with deep expertise in rare-earth magnet production. This concentration reflects the high entry barriers associated with SmFeN magnet manufacturing. The production process involves complex powder metallurgy techniques, controlled nitrogenation, and precise material engineering—all of which require significant R&D investment, proprietary technology, and strict quality control. In addition, key patents and intellectual property protections make it difficult for new entrants to establish a competitive presence.
Environmental and sustainability factors are also influencing the market trajectory. As industries aim to reduce reliance on critical rare earths such as dysprosium and terbium—often used in other types of magnets—SmFeN Rare Earth Permanent Magnet Material present a potential pathway toward more resource-efficient solutions. Their relatively reduced dependence on heavy rare earth elements gives them a strategic advantage in terms of material sourcing and long-term cost control.
Application-wise, consumer electronics continues to be the primary driver of demand, driven by the need for compact, high-performance magnetic components. In the long term, automotive applications—particularly in electric vehicles and advanced driver-assistance systems (ADAS)—may offer substantial growth opportunities as thermal and performance requirements become more stringent.
In summary, SmFeN Rare Earth Permanent Magnet Material represent a technologically advanced and strategically significant category of permanent magnets. With their unique blend of magnetic strength, thermal resilience, and material efficiency, they are increasingly positioned to support the evolving needs of next-generation electronic and industrial systems. While the market faces challenges such as cost competitiveness and limited supplier diversity, continued innovation and production scaling are expected to enhance their market potential over time.
